[systemd-commits] src/journal

Michal Schmidt michich at kemper.freedesktop.org
Fri Mar 8 03:09:23 PST 2013


 src/journal/journald-stream.c |    2 +-
 1 file changed, 1 insertion(+), 1 deletion(-)

New commits:
commit e14ddf1cac12f91685cbd5dac6c5127f8cf87863
Author: Michal Schmidt <mschmidt at redhat.com>
Date:   Fri Mar 8 12:05:48 2013 +0100

    journal: allow priority 0 in stdout stream
    
    Priority 0 is acceptable (it's LOG_EMERG).
    
    BTW, I'm not sure why we allow priorities up to 999, but I'm leaving
    this be for now.
    
    http://lists.freedesktop.org/archives/systemd-devel/2013-March/009510.html

diff --git a/src/journal/journald-stream.c b/src/journal/journald-stream.c
index 7b88f74..54a5b36 100644
--- a/src/journal/journald-stream.c
+++ b/src/journal/journald-stream.c
@@ -175,7 +175,7 @@ static int stdout_stream_line(StdoutStream *s, char *p) {
 
         case STDOUT_STREAM_PRIORITY:
                 r = safe_atoi(p, &s->priority);
-                if (r < 0 || s->priority <= 0 || s->priority >= 999) {
+                if (r < 0 || s->priority < 0 || s->priority >= 999) {
                         log_warning("Failed to parse log priority line.");
                         return -EINVAL;
                 }



More information about the systemd-commits mailing list